This beautiful teneral cicada, who had recently broken out of its little shell, was just waiting for its wings to
dry fully.  I came back about 15 minutes later and the cicada was gone to a safer location to complete the
process--I think I scared it off with all the camera flashes.  They do not get their final coloring
until they have completely dried.   © Carol Davis, 5-28-2009
